**Postmortem timeline — Farelight pricing experiment**

14:22 — On-call paged after checkout conversions dropped sharply on the Farelight platform. Investigation showed the ticket-pricing experiment had begun serving the treatment price to 100% of traffic instead of the intended 10% split, due to a misconfigured rollout flag pushed earlier that afternoon. Experiment was halted at 14:41 and prices reverted. The deploy responsible was identified by the token recorded below.

session token of fadug-hahap = htk3_554

Ticket: SquatSentry scans failing since Monday

Hey — heads up, the credential SquatSentry uses to pull package manifests from our internal Crateloft mirror expired over the weekend, so typo-squat scans have been silently no-oping. Nothing scary found in the gap (checked manually). I've minted a replacement already; just drop it into the scanner's env config. New key below.

app token of fajop-fahif = qvz4-AnML

**Alert: Upstream circuit breaker open (Plinthworks API)**

This alert fires when the Plinthworks gateway has opened its circuit breaker after repeated upstream failures. While open, plugin calls return a cached or stubbed response and writes are queued. No plugin-side action is required; breakers reset automatically. Behavior details and retry expectations are documented on this page.

wiki page, fawef-hahap: https://gitlab.qirvanworks.corp/view/browse/display/962456f900a8